Lee Kong Chian Fellowship
Established in 2014 using the Lee Kong Chian Fund for Research Excellence from the Lee Foundation.
The Fellowship acknowledges and rewards faculty who have an excellent research record and hold great promise.
Lee Kong Chian Professorship
Established in 2014 using the Lee Kong Chian Fund for Research Excellence from the Lee Foundation.
The Lee Kong Chian Professorship acknowledges and rewards distinguished scholars who are internationally recognised and highly regarded by their peers, and contribute to the development of teaching and research in their School.
Lee Kuan Yew Fellowship for Research Excellence
Founded in 2001, the award is given annually to outstanding SMU faculty based on their research performance in the previous year.
Nominees are evaluated based on the originality of projects, research track record, importance of research findings, multidisciplinary nature of projects, ability to attract the interest and collaboration of faculty from world-class universities.

ACM Fellow 2023
from the Association for Computing Machinery (ACM).
The ACM Fellows program recognizes the top 1% of ACM Members for their outstanding accomplishments in computing and information technology and/or outstanding service to ACM and the larger computing community.

IEEE Fellow
from the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ers (IEEE).
IEEE Fellow is a distinction reserved for select IEEE members whose extraordinary accomplishments in any of the IEEE fields of interest are deemed fitting of this prestigious grade elevation. The total number of IEEE senior members elevated to Fellow in any one year may not exceed one-10th of 1 percent of the total IEEE voting membership on record as of 31 December of the preceding year.
2021 Singapore 100 Women in Tech (SGWIT) Honouree
Organised by the Singapore Computer Society (SCS) and in partnership with the Infocomm Media Development Authority (IMDA).
The SG100WIT List is an initiative that recognises and celebrates women based in Singapore who have been inspiring their communities and making significant contributions to the tech industry.
